Why the Industry Is Turning to VR for Casino Gaming

The global VR gaming market is projected to grow at a compound annual growth rate of roughly 30 % through 2030, according to several analyst reports. In the casino segment, investment has accelerated: major operators such as Evolution Gaming and NetEnt have each earmarked over $150 million for VR development in the past two years. This infusion of capital reflects a clear appetite from both players and investors.

Three primary drivers are reshaping the landscape. First, consumers crave immersive experiences that go beyond the 2‑D screens of traditional online casinos. A VR casino delivers a sense of presence—players can look around a lavishly rendered lounge, hear the shuffle of cards, and feel the buzz of a live crowd. Second, headset prices have dropped dramatically; the Meta Quest 2 retails for under $300, and newer standalone devices boast higher resolution and lower latency, making them accessible to a broader audience. Third, the convergence of streaming technology and gaming platforms allows operators to broadcast live dealer tables in real time, blending the authenticity of brick‑and‑mortar tables with the convenience of digital access.

When we compare a conventional online casino to its VR counterpart, the differences are stark. Traditional platforms rely on static graphics and limited social interaction—players chat via text or simple emojis. VR adds spatial audio, realistic avatars, and a shared environment where you can walk up to a dealer, tip them, or even celebrate a win with a virtual champagne toast. These layers create new revenue streams: premium “VIP lounges,” branded virtual décor, and sponsorship spots that mimic real‑world billboard advertising. Moreover, the heightened engagement translates into longer session times—average VR casino sessions run 25 % longer than standard web sessions, according to internal operator data.

The Mobile‑First Mindset Behind Modern VR Casinos

Mobile usage continues to dominate the gambling sector; over 70 % of online casino traffic now originates from smartphones. This reality forces VR developers to think beyond the headset as a standalone device and treat it as an extension of the mobile ecosystem. Short, bite‑size play cycles, touch‑friendly interfaces, and seamless cross‑device continuity are now design imperatives.

Technical architecture reflects this mindset. Cloud rendering services, powered by edge data centers, offload heavy graphics processing from the headset to the cloud, reducing on‑device heat and extending battery life. Coupled with 5G networks, latency can dip below 20 ms, preserving the illusion of immediacy essential for fast‑paced games like baccarat or slot tournaments. Lightweight headsets that pair directly with smartphones via USB‑C or Wi‑Fi act as “display shells,” allowing players to launch a VR casino app on their phone and instantly switch to immersive mode without reinstalling software.

Regulatory Landscape and Player Safety in VR Casinos

Operating a VR casino introduces novel compliance challenges. Licensing authorities must verify that the virtual environment complies with geolocation restrictions; a player’s IP address, combined with headset GPS data, is cross‑checked to ensure they are within a permitted jurisdiction. Age verification now extends to biometric checks—some platforms require a live selfie during avatar creation, matching facial features against ID documents.

Responsible‑gaming tools are being woven directly into the immersive experience. Session timers appear as a subtle countdown on the virtual wristwatch of the avatar, flashing red when a user exceeds a predefined limit. Spend limits are enforced at the wallet level; once a player reaches their daily cap, the system automatically disables further betting across both mobile and VR interfaces.

Transparency remains paramount. Operators must publish the RNG certification for every VR game, often displayed as a rotating 3‑D hologram that shows the seed hash and the algorithm used. This visual proof satisfies regulators who demand auditable randomness, while also reassuring players that the outcomes are not manipulated by the immersive graphics.

Emerging standards, such as the “VR Gaming Assurance Framework” being drafted by the European Gaming Authority, call for unified guidelines on data privacy, avatar identity protection, and cross‑platform consent. Early adopters are already integrating these guidelines, offering a template for newcomers to follow.
